My window won't go up more than 1/2 inch. It makes a cranking noise like something is stuck.
I took the motor off in the motor works now I'm trying to get to the bolts to take the regulator off.
Is there a way to get to the bottom left hand bolt it's behind a piece of metal on the regulator.
If I could get the window up a little bit I could probably get to the screw but I can't raise the window enough.
I tried Hand cranking it and it goes down a little bit but it won't go up I tried with the 3/8 ratchet. Any suggestions

After getting the two screws out I was able to hand crank the window up enough to get the third one out. I put some lube on the regulator and it's moving pretty easily. The motors also working normally maybe something was stuck or I just needed to Grease.it
A "weak motor" is a definitive sign of a worn out window motor. A lot of **** remanufactured companies don't actually do a full rebuild, for rebuilt motors like that I prefer Dorman because I know they actually change out the wearable components.
They might do a crappy job reassembling stuff and usually don't use enough grease but at least they replaced the motor brushes and bearings and such.
